Some Bogging tips to increase traffic and earnings
Select an exciting topic:
The basic rule of blogging is to choose a topic close to your heart. Its best if you love something other people also love, such as sports, politics, or celebrities. All blogs have the potential to create revenue, but the popular ones are those which are informative or related to one’s life experiences”.
tip: Instead of picking a niche topic like diet tips, where there's only little you can write on, pick a general way of looking at life or an area of interest that you're passionate about. Successful bloggers always stick to the theory that "content is king". It holds particularly true if you hope to earn by blogging. Ensure that new content is contributed on a regular basis. And this can always be possible when the topic of your blog motivates you to write on a regular basis.
Increase traffic to your blog:
Your blog will not make money if no one finds your blog! Your ultimate goal should be to achieve a high ranking in the search engines. So try and build traffic to your blog or make your blog accessible to a large number of readers so that people visiting your blog can increase. The basics involve writing quality content, and updating the content on a daily or weekly basis. The best way to promote your blog is by joining a blog network such as blogcatalog ,blogadda, technorati, blogarama, buzzerhut, , etc. A blog network website helps bloggers by highlighting and promoting their blog to millions of users all over the world.
tip: Joining a blog network and gaining a strong following through that network is the best ways to build blog traffic. It is difficult to get good traffic to your blog, but after submitting your blog to various blog network websites you will more page views. To calculate the amount of traffic coming to your blog, Google and other websites provide a solution. Google-webmaster, mypagerank, trafficonblog etc are some websites that calculate the amount of traffic generated by your blog. You just need to register on these websites to can check your traffic details on a daily basis.
Advertisements
Once you are able to get a good amount of traffic to your blog, you can proceed to the earning strategies. The most obvious way to make money through blogging is with advertising. Advertisers pay a few cents when an ad is clicked upon. Or, they may pay a certain rate for each 1,000 page views.
tip: The most famous advertisement method for most bloggers is Google Adsence Google ads are usually the first foray of new bloggers into the world advertising. Easy to use, they only provide a fraction of income to successful bloggers. Lucrative deals come from advertisers who pay a good deal of money for displaying there ad on your blog. Some of them are AdBrite, AdGenta, BidVertiser, Pogads, clicksor etc. It's easy to get ads on your site, but difficult to earn from them. You'll need thousands of visitors each month.
Affiliate programs
Affiliate programs are again good methods of earning money through a blog. Affiliate programs are similar to advertising. But in affiliate programs you are paid directly by advertisers for placing a banner ad or a text ad on your site. Here people can also earn by putting affiliate links inside their blog posts. You may get paid when a visitor clicks an affiliate link. But usually, visitors must make a purchase from the affiliate.
tip: Earning money from affiliate programs is more difficult, but if it works you could earn ten per cent or more, per product user buy through your blog. Amazon, ebay, commission Junction, linkShare are some of the websites that are leaders in the affiliate programs. You can recommend books or other products available for purchase from other sources, and earn very generous sales commissions when your visitors buy those products.
Pay-per-post
Some companies will pay you to write about their products and services on your blog. Your pay varies depending on your blog and the traffic generated on your blog. There are many websites available on the Iinternet that can pay you handsomely for writing reviews of their products. Some can even pay you up to $1,000 per post. If you have a good traffic coming into your blog then you can easily join any of these company websites. Some require you to blog for a month or more before enrolling. Or, you may need a specific number of posts or site visitors.
tip: Not all bloggers are willing to get paid to write about a specific product or website, but the ones who do can make good money. Some of the websites which offer such opportunities are PayPerPost, SponsoredReviews, Blogvertise etc
Paid Surveys and Polls
Bloggers can also earn money by running polls and surveys on their blogs. There are many websites that pay you money to run a small survey or poll on your website. The most popular one among them is called Vizu Answers.
tip: You need to sign up with them, and select the kind of polls that you want to run your site. It’s free of cost and you are paid handsomely if your blog generates a huge amount of traffic.

list of impression based publishing networks other than adsense
The following publishers are ordered by their traffic requirements, in parentheses.
AdsDaq (no requirement) - While they only provide CPM ads to specific countries, their ability to display backup ads from any network makes them an easy first choice for somebody looking to test the waters of the CPM market.
Ad Dynamix - (no requirement) - While not quite as intuitive as AdsDaq, their minimal requirements make Ad Dynamix quite approachable even though their customer support is poor.
ValueClick (3,000 pageviews per month) - While their pageview requirements are quite low, ValueClick is known to be picky with the type of site they will approve.
Morning Falls (10,000 pageviews per month) - A relatively low traffic requirement, solid customer service, simple implementation and easy to understand reports make this a good CPM publisher for beginners.
CPX Interactive (10,000 pageviews per month) - A relatively new face on the advertising scene, CPX Interactive offers good integration and solid reporting. Meeting the traffic requirements is not always good enough, however, as their internal approval process is on the strict side.
Burst Media (20,000 pageviews per month) - Burst Media is an intermediate advertising publisher. Their overly-complicated integration and reports, as well as their poor customer service hold them back from the upper echelon of advertising networks.
Casale Media (10,000 unique visitors per month) - A good intermediate ad publisher, perfect for an established site that has not quite reached A-List status just yet. Casale Media handles larger sites as well, making them a good long-term choice for many sites.
Tribal Fusion (60,000 unique visitors per month) - A solid pay scale, depending on your niche. Tribal Fusion represents hundreds of sites with a wide range of categories.
Brightroll (100,000 video views and 250,000 pageviews per month) - Along with Video Egg, Brightroll is the only other advertising publisher on this list that is truly centered on new media. Their video view requirement automatically puts them in the advanced category.
Adtegrity (500,000 pageviews per month) - While their orange and green color scheme may make you scratch your head, Adtegrity is known for their quality customer service and is quickly becoming a leader in the advertising network field.
Advertising.com (2 million pageviews per month) - One of the heavy hitters of online ad publishing, their high pageview entry point means only well-established sites need apply.
Video Egg (10 million video views per month) - The cream of the new media crop, Video Egg concentrates entirely on advertising in online videos

Google approval process approves websites that have significant real content
No one knows about Google approval process. In fact, no one knows how Google decides to accept or reject a site. However, one thing for sure - the main criterion for Google approval process is always the content of the website! Many sites got rejected because they didn’t provide enough or any good content at all. Those websites that consist of links that do not offer any informational content will also be rejected.
Google approval process approves websites that have significant real content. These could be in the form of articles, analyses of various topics, reviews and much more. If your website is solely focus on selling products and services, you could include informational articles about your products or your industry. You can also include reviews of your products.
Another reason why some business websites do not qualify for the program is that these businesses are in a very narrow niche market and the only Google AdSense ads they will get are from their niche market competitors. Competitor ads would be blocked by these businesses, filtered by Google, or both. So an AdSense program that serves no ads serve no purpose.
Similarly, website that focus only on links for generating search engine traffic do not provide any content at all. These sites may rack up fairly high traffic scores and so forth, but they do not qualify for AdSense.
One of the best and simplest strategies is to include at least 30 to 40 informational articles of 400 to 450 words on you website and update them from time to time. Writing these articles yourself may be a daunting task. However, the good news is that there are considerable websites that offer articles for free, and plenty of professional writing resources who can not only write high quality material for you, but can especially optimize that material to work well with search engines and the “qualification?processes for systems like AdSense.
